Comparison Of Fuzzy Logic Controller (FLC) And Perturb-Observe (PO) Of Photovoltaic System

Abstract

The purpose of this study is to give us a detailed comparison  between the  two methods of maximum power point tracking algorithm for photovoltaic systems: Perturb and Observe (PO) and fuzzy logic (FL). This occurred under different conditions of irradiation. Simulation results has indicated  that the proposed fuzzy logic controller (FLC) could provides faster and stable tracking maximum power and much better behavior than (PO) methods.
